From: SourceForge.net <no...@so...> - 2007-01-03 10:55:25
|
Bugs item #1618523, was opened at 2006-12-19 04:08 Message generated for change (Comment added) made by patthoyts You can respond by visiting: https://sourceforge.net/tracker/?func=detail&atid=110894&aid=1618523&group_id=10894 Please note that this message will contain a full copy of the comment thread, including the initial issue submission, for this request, not just the latest update. Category: 52. Configuration and Build Tools Group: development: 8.5a6 Status: Open Resolution: None Priority: 7 Private: No Submitted By: Joe Mistachkin (mistachkin) >Assigned to: Kevin B KENNY (kennykb) Summary: HEAD tclDate.c fails to compile on VC++ 2005 (8.0) Initial Comment: ..\generic\tclDate.c(2375) : error C2220: warning treated as error - no 'object' file generated ..\generic\tclDate.c(2375) : warning C4244: 'function' : conversion from 'time_t' to 'long', possible loss of data ..\generic\tclDate.c(2377) : warning C4244: 'function' : conversion from 'time_t' to 'long', possible loss of data ..\generic\tclDate.c(2379) : warning C4244: 'function' : conversion from 'time_t' to 'long', possible loss of data ..\generic\tclDate.c(2388) : warning C4244: 'function' : conversion from 'time_t' to 'long', possible loss of data ..\generic\tclDate.c(2396) : warning C4244: 'function' : conversion from 'time_t' to 'long', possible loss of data ..\generic\tclDate.c(2405) : warning C4244: 'function' : conversion from 'time_t' to 'long', possible loss of data ..\generic\tclDate.c(2407) : warning C4244: 'function' : conversion from 'time_t' to 'long', possible loss of data ..\generic\tclDate.c(2409) : warning C4244: 'function' : conversion from 'time_t' to 'long', possible loss of data ..\generic\tclDate.c(2416) : warning C4244: 'function' : conversion from 'time_t' to 'long', possible loss of data ..\generic\tclDate.c(2418) : warning C4244: 'function' : conversion from 'time_t' to 'long', possible loss of data ..\generic\tclDate.c(2425) : warning C4244: 'function' : conversion from 'time_t' to 'long', possible loss of data ..\generic\tclDate.c(2427) : warning C4244: 'function' : conversion from 'time_t' to 'long', possible loss of data ---------------------------------------------------------------------- >Comment By: Pat Thoyts (patthoyts) Date: 2007-01-03 10:55 Message: Logged In: YES user_id=202636 Originator: NO I did fix this by casting the yy* variables to (int) in the problematic functions. The tclDate.c file is generated from tclGetDate.y and the changes were lost last time so I've done them in tclGetDate.y but the C file needs to be re-generated. ---------------------------------------------------------------------- Comment By: Don Porter (dgp) Date: 2006-12-20 04:06 Message: Logged In: YES user_id=80530 Originator: NO I'm also on vacation ---------------------------------------------------------------------- Comment By: Jeffrey Hobbs (hobbs) Date: 2006-12-20 03:35 Message: Logged In: YES user_id=72656 Originator: NO Probably an issue for kbk, but he just went on vacation. ---------------------------------------------------------------------- Comment By: Joe Mistachkin (mistachkin) Date: 2006-12-19 04:11 Message: Logged In: YES user_id=113501 Originator: YES Changing the calls of Tcl_NewIntObj to Tcl_NewWideIntObj seems to resolve the issue. ---------------------------------------------------------------------- You can respond by visiting: https://sourceforge.net/tracker/?func=detail&atid=110894&aid=1618523&group_id=10894 |